Ford poses first challenge to power-sharing deal
The deal to save the North’s power-sharing government faced its first significant challenge today when the politician tipped to be the new justice minister cast doubt on whether he would accept the post.
Leader of the Alliance Party David Ford said the Sinn Féin/Democratic Unionist coalition would have to do more to tackle sectarian divisions before he would put his name forward.
